The major tools that are used to look at space are a telescpes and computers. The larget the telescope, the deeper scientists can look into space and see what's going on. Computers help astronomers to track the motion of stars and other celestial objects.

Since the plural form for mouse (a small mammal) is mice, you must mean the type of mouses used for computers.There is no specific collective noun for a bunch of computer mouses, so let's try the collective nouns for mice:a horde of mousesa nest of mousesa mischief of mousesYes, I think 'a mischief of mouses' will work very well, given what people get up to with their mouses.
